Christianity in Shandong

Christianity is a minority religion in Shandong province of China. Christianity in Henan, Christianity in Anhui and Christianity in Jiangsu are other major provincial Christian populations.[1] Cheeloo University is defunct. St. Michael's Cathedral, Qingdao and Sacred Heart Cathedral (Jinan) are churches of European style. Another European-style church is due to be built in Qufu, where Confucius originated.[2] This idea was or is opposed by Confucianist groups.[3] There is official action against house churches. [4]
